Chocolate Caramel Cheesecake Bars Recipe
Introduction
These Chocolate Caramel Cheesecake Bars combine a rich, creamy cheesecake with a luscious chocolate-caramel swirl on a crunchy graham cracker crust. Perfect for special occasions or whenever you crave a decadent treat, they’re surprisingly straightforward to make at home.

Ingredients
- For the Crust:
- 1 ½ cups (15 full-sheet) plain graham cracker crumbs (about 180g)
- 6 tablespoons (85g) unsalted butter, melted
- ¼ cup (50g) granulated sugar
- ¼ teaspoon fine sea salt
- For the Cheesecake Layer:
- 24 ounces (680g / 3 standard 8-oz blocks) full-fat brick cream cheese, at room temperature
- 1 cup (200g) granulated sugar
- 1 cup (240g) full-fat sour cream, at room temperature
- 2 teaspoons pure vanilla extract
- 3 large eggs, at room temperature
- 2 tablespoons (16g) all-purpose flour or cornstarch
- For the Chocolate-Caramel Swirl:
- 12 ounces (340g) high-quality semi-sweet or bittersweet chocolate (60–70% cocoa), finely chopped
- 6 tablespoons (85g) unsalted butter
- 1 teaspoon pure vanilla extract
- ½ teaspoon instant espresso powder (optional but recommended)
- ¾ cup (180ml) thick, pourable homemade salted caramel sauce, warmed
- Flaky sea salt, for finishing (e.g., Maldon)
Instructions
- Step 1: Preheat the oven to 325°F (163°C). Grease a 9×13-inch metal baking pan and line it with parchment paper, leaving an overhang on two long sides for easy removal.
- Step 2: In a food processor, pulse the graham crackers until they form fine crumbs. Add melted butter, sugar, and salt; pulse until the mixture resembles wet sand. Press the crust mixture firmly and evenly into the bottom of the prepared pan.
- Step 3: Bake the crust for 10 minutes. Remove from the oven and let cool completely on a wire rack, at least 20 minutes.
- Step 4: Using a stand or hand mixer, beat the cream cheese on medium speed until smooth, about 2 minutes. Add sugar and continue beating for 2 more minutes until fluffy.
- Step 5: Mix in sour cream and vanilla extract until combined. Add eggs one at a time, blending just until each yolk disappears. Fold in flour gently until just incorporated.
- Step 6: Pour the cheesecake batter over the cooled crust and smooth the top. Refrigerate for 15 minutes to help it set slightly.
- Step 7: Prepare the chocolate layer by melting the chopped chocolate and butter together in a double boiler until smooth. Remove from heat; stir in vanilla extract and espresso powder if using. Let cool for 3–4 minutes until warm (about 95–100°F).
- Step 8: Warm the caramel sauce until fluid (around 100°F). Dollop caramel over the chilled cheesecake layer, then dollop the chocolate mixture on top of the caramel.
- Step 9: Using a skewer or toothpick, gently swirl the chocolate and caramel layers to create a marbled effect. Avoid overmixing to keep distinct swirls.
- Step 10: Place the pan on a larger baking sheet to catch any spills, then bake for 42–48 minutes until the edges are set but the center still jiggles slightly. The internal temperature should be 150–155°F.
- Step 11: Turn off the oven and crack the door open with a spoon. Let the bars rest inside for 1 hour to cool gradually.
- Step 12: Remove from the oven and transfer to a wire rack to cool completely, about 2–3 hours. Cover and refrigerate for at least 8 hours, preferably overnight.
- Step 13: Use the parchment overhang to lift the cheesecake slab from the pan. Cut into 12–16 bars with a hot, dry knife. Sprinkle with flaky sea salt and extra caramel before serving.
Tips & Variations
- Use full-fat cream cheese and sour cream to ensure a smooth, creamy texture and proper set.
- If you don’t have a food processor, place graham crackers in a sealed plastic bag and crush them with a rolling pin until fine.
- For extra flavor, add a teaspoon of espresso powder to the cheesecake batter as well as the chocolate swirl.
- Try topping the bars with chopped toasted nuts for added crunch before serving.
Storage
Store cheesecake bars covered in the refrigerator for up to 5 days. For longer storage, wrap individual bars tightly and freeze for up to 1 month. Thaw in the refrigerator before serving. Reheat chilled bars at room temperature or enjoy them cold.
How to Serve

Serve this delicious recipe with your favorite sides.
FAQs
Can I use low-fat cream cheese or Neufchâtel?
No—reduced-fat versions contain added water and stabilizers that cause the bars to weep, become grainy, and lose proper structure. Full-fat cream cheese is essential for a creamy texture and proper setting.
Why did my bars crack?
Cracking usually happens if the batter is too cold going into the oven, the oven temperature is too high, rapid cooling occurs, or the eggs are overmixed. Use room-temperature ingredients, bake at an accurate 325°F (163°C), cool gradually with the oven door cracked, and mix eggs just until combined to prevent cracks.
Print
Chocolate Caramel Cheesecake Bars Recipe
- Total Time: 11 hours 30 minutes
- Yield: 12 to 16 bars 1x
Description
Decadent Chocolate Caramel Cheesecake Bars featuring a buttery graham cracker crust, creamy full-fat cheesecake layer, and luscious swirled chocolate-caramel topping finished with flaky sea salt. This dessert balances rich textures and flavors, perfect for special occasions or indulgent treats.
Ingredients
For the Crust:
- 1 ½ cups (15 full-sheet) plain graham cracker crumbs (about 180g)
- 6 tablespoons (85g) unsalted butter, melted
- ¼ cup (50g) granulated sugar
- ¼ teaspoon fine sea salt
For the Cheesecake Layer:
- 24 ounces (680g / 3 standard 8-oz blocks) full-fat brick cream cheese, at room temperature
- 1 cup (200g) granulated sugar
- 1 cup (240g) full-fat sour cream, at room temperature
- 2 teaspoons pure vanilla extract
- 3 large eggs, at room temperature
- 2 tablespoons (16g) all-purpose flour or cornstarch
For the Chocolate-Caramel Swirl:
- 12 ounces (340g) high-quality semi-sweet or bittersweet chocolate (60–70% cocoa), finely chopped
- 6 tablespoons (85g) unsalted butter
- 1 teaspoon pure vanilla extract
- ½ teaspoon instant espresso powder (optional but recommended)
- ¾ cup (180ml) thick, pourable homemade salted caramel sauce, warmed
- Flaky sea salt, for finishing (e.g., Maldon)
Instructions
- Prepare the crust: Preheat your oven to 325°F (163°C). Grease a 9×13-inch metal baking pan and line it with parchment paper, leaving overhang on two long sides for easy removal. Pulse the graham crackers in a food processor until fine crumbs form. Add melted butter, sugar, and salt, then pulse until the mixture resembles wet sand. Press this mixture firmly and evenly into the bottom of the prepared pan. Bake for 10 minutes then set aside to cool completely on a wire rack for at least 20 minutes.
- Make the cheesecake layer: Using a stand or hand mixer, beat the room-temperature cream cheese on medium speed until smooth, about 2 minutes. Gradually add sugar and beat for 2 more minutes until the mixture is fluffy. Mix in sour cream and vanilla extract until well combined. Add eggs one at a time, mixing only until each yolk disappears to avoid overbeating. Gently fold in the flour or cornstarch just until incorporated. Pour the batter over the cooled crust and smooth the top. Refrigerate the pan for 15 minutes to set.
- Prepare chocolate caramel swirl: Melt the chopped chocolate and butter together in a double boiler until fully smooth. Remove from heat and stir in vanilla extract and instant espresso powder, if using. Let the chocolate mixture cool for 3 to 4 minutes until it reaches about 95–100°F but remains warm.
- Assemble swirl: Warm the salted caramel sauce until pourable (around 100°F). Dollop the caramel sauce over the chilled cheesecake batter, then dollop the warm chocolate mixture over the caramel. Using a skewer or thin knife, gently swirl the two together to create a marbled effect—be careful not to overmix.
- Bake the bars: Place the baking pan on a larger baking sheet to catch drips and bake in the preheated oven for 42 to 48 minutes, until the edges are set but the center still jiggles slightly. An internal temperature of 150–155°F confirms doneness.
- Cool gradually: Turn off the oven and crack the door open with a spoon inside to allow gentle cooling. Let the bars rest in the oven for 1 hour for gradual temperature reduction. Then, transfer to a wire rack and cool completely for 2 to 3 hours. Cover and refrigerate for at least 8 hours, ideally overnight, to fully set and develop flavor.
- Serve: Use the parchment overhang to lift the bars from the pan. Cut into 12 to 16 bars with a hot, dry knife for clean edges. Sprinkle with flaky sea salt and/or extra caramel just before serving for a delightful finishing touch.
Notes
- Use full-fat cream cheese and sour cream for the creamiest texture and proper structural set—low-fat substitutes can cause weeping and graininess.
- Ensure all dairy and eggs are at room temperature before mixing to prevent cracks and uneven baking.
- Do not overbeat eggs; mix just until yolks disappear to avoid incorporating too much air, which can cause cracks.
- Use an oven thermometer to confirm true 325°F for consistent results.
- Swirl chocolate and caramel gently to create beautiful marbling without blending the colors together.
- Bars improve in flavor and texture after chilling overnight.
- Unbaked crust and batter components can be frozen separately for up to 1 month; thaw overnight before use.
- If you don’t have a food processor, place graham crackers in a sealed plastic bag and crush with a rolling pin until finely ground.
- Prep Time: 30 minutes
- Cook Time: 58 minutes
- Category: Dessert
- Method: Baking
- Cuisine: American
Keywords: cheesecake bars, chocolate caramel cheesecake, graham cracker crust, marbled cheesecake, chocolate swirl, caramel sauce dessert, creamy cheesecake

